The Property
Situated on the edge of Wool, this detached two bedroom bungalow benefits from a generous plot, off-road parking and a garage. The accommodation would benefit from modernisation and provides scope for extension (subject to planning permission), and currently provides entrance hall, reception room, kitchen/breakfast room, sun room, two bedrooms and a bathroom. There are front and rear gardens, a detached garage and off-road parking for several cars.
Situation
Wool offers a good range of local amenities, including a doctors’ surgery, pharmacy, library, first school, and two public houses. Wool also benefits from a mainline railway station with direct services to London Waterloo.
Additional facilities can be found in Wareham (approximately 6 miles) and the county town of Dorchester (approximately 12 miles). The area is renowned for its network of scenic footpaths and its proximity to the stunning Jurassic Coast, a designated World Heritage Site.
